I'm watching the second series on DVD at the moment, and it just keeps getting better and better the more you watch it. I obviously love Joanna in this, but her ''co-stars'' are also really good. I've seen Maggie Steed (Veronica, Davina's sister) in French and Saunders productions along with Joanna (Jam and Jerusalem, Titanic parody) and I must say I think she's a great actress, and they work together really well. I also really liked Orlando (James Lance, I believe?) a lot too - these characters are without doubt as important to the show as Davina herself is.

You can't help but pitying her, as she is very wrongly understood most of times by the people around her. I love Davina, she's one of the best characters Joanna has ever played.

I'm desperate to get this section more active, as I've still got the feeling I still haven't figured the series quite out, especially the characters.

For instance, the relationship between Davina and Veronica gets rather complicated, although it might not seem so. I think it's all based on jealousy: Veronica envies her sister because she's (according to her own saying) the one with the better looks, and the one who gets the attention, even from Roger. (who wants to ''runs his fingers up and down his wife's sister'', haha) Only later on I realised she is also very jealous, because her sister did what she never dared to: cheat on her husband. She seems to think that Davina's life is perfect: good looking, attention getting, free... What she doesn't seem to get is that Davina is actually a widow, not quite knowing what to do with her life and regretting many things.

It's interesting how one can tell her character by the very few things she says. Credits for Joanna's acting here: her body language and expressions make so much clear.

M-J;;W wrote:Ahh but remember Veronica DID have an affair, with that laywer dude :wink:


She did, and I think that partly explains why she was so jealous. Remember the hospital scene, in which Davina comes to visit her mum with her new lover, and Veronica and Roger happen to be there at that same moment as well? She completely loses her temper for once, and almost forces to make her sister confess that she actually did have an affair in front of Roger. It seems to me that he couldn't care less though, not even when Veronica actually even runs off with him in the end, because he actually has always fancied Davina. (that's why he probably always humiliated Al...)
